C7 <br /> C_ <br /> June 12, 2000 <br /> Aurangzeb (Zeb) Khan <br /> 3128 Jasper Ave 77 <br /> Modesto, CA 95350 <br /> UNDERGROUND STORAGE TANK CLEANUP FUND PROGRAM, REQUEST FOR <br /> FURTHER DOCL�IENTATION DURING INITIAL P.EVIEW: CLAIM NUMBER 015567; <br /> FOR SITE ADDRESS: 2057 EL DORADO ST S, STOCKTON <br /> After reviewing your claim application to the Cleanup Fund, we find that the following <br /> additional information is needed to determine your eligibility for placement on the Priority List: <br /> 1. A copy of the permit to own or operate the UST from the local implementing agency <br /> dated between January 1, 1984 and January 1, 1990 (pursuant to Chapter 6.7 of the <br /> Health and Safety Code). <br /> If you were not subject to the permit requirement, submit documentation to confirm this <br /> claim. Situations where the permit was not required by January 1, 1990, can include: a) <br /> you removed all USTs prior to January 1, 1990; and not replaced; b) you <br /> decommissioned all USTs pursuant to the direction of the regulatory agency prior to <br /> January 1, 1984; c) you sold the property and tanks by January 1, 1990. <br /> If you were subject to the permit requirement but failed to comply by January 1, 1990, <br /> you can request the State Board to waive the requirement as a condition for eligibility. <br /> To request a waiver, complete the enclosed "Permit Waiver Request" form and return <br /> with any additional information requested below. <br /> 2. Complete and return the enclosed "Certification of Financial Responsibility" form. <br /> 3. There has been a change in Priority Class B criteria. Complete and return the enclosed <br /> "Request for Assignment of Claim to Priority Class B (Small Business)". Submit <br /> documentation supporting the number of employees (i.e., Department of Employment <br /> Development (DE6) payroll reports for the last four quarters). List the previous three <br /> years (1997, 1998 & 1999) and their respective annual gross receipts. <br /> 4.
